SUNY at Purchase College is a public primarily four-year in Purchase, NY. In the latest College Scorecard file, enrolled students who submitted SAT scores reported a middle 50% of 1185 to 1380. The reported admission rate is 74%. Average annual net price is $18,913. About 3,197 undergraduates are reported. These figures describe federal reporting cohorts. They are not an admission cutoff or a TaroPrep score estimate.

Average net price by family income

Reported annual net price after federal, state, local, and institutional grant aid.

$0 to $30,000

$11,835

$30,001 to $48,000

$15,230

$48,001 to $75,000

$19,658

$75,001 to $110,000

$20,886

$110,001 and above

$25,428

Average net price is not the posted price. It reflects the average amount paid after grant aid among students covered by the federal measure.

Questions students ask

What SAT range does SUNY at Purchase College report?

SUNY at Purchase College reports a middle-50% SAT range of 1185 to 1380. This is a descriptive range for enrolled students, not an admission cutoff.

How selective is SUNY at Purchase College?

The latest reported admission rate is 74%. Rates can change by cycle and do not describe an individual applicant's chance.

What does SUNY at Purchase College cost after aid?

The reported average annual net price is $18,913. Your actual amount can differ substantially by family income and aid eligibility.
